OMATA is the product company I founded and led from concept to successful sale. Its flagship product, the OMATA One, rethought the cycling computer as an object of industrial design as much as an instrument: a hybrid analog-digital device that combined the glanceable clarity of a mechanical gauge with GPS, Bluetooth, connected sensors, and companion software.
My role spanned the entire arc of the company. I built the first working prototypes, set the product and industrial design direction, defined the system architecture, wrote the iOS app, and supervised engineering and manufacturing as the product moved from early proof-of-concept to production. In parallel, I developed the brand, shaped the market narrative, and carried the company through the long operational work required to turn a distinctive hardware idea into a durable business.
